http://large.stanford.edu/courses/2024/ph241/abbate2/ Web2 de mar. de 2024 · A nuclear weapon exploded at very high altitude produces none of the blast or local fallout effects we’ve just described. But intense gamma rays knock electrons out of atoms in the surrounding air, and when the explosion takes place in the rarefied air at high altitude this effect may extend hundreds of miles.
